“Love of the Soviet Union” is the story of the bright and complex relationship of the theater star Galina Laktionova with pilot Anatoly Kovrov and playwright Kirill Tumanov against the backdrop of the fascinating Soviet art deco of the 1930s.
The story is about a generation of brave and beautiful, not having seen the destruction of the revolution and the chaos of the Civil War, who dreamed of building a new life in which there will be no place of death, but only incredible love, opening the way to great achievements and discoveries. About feats and glory, betrayal and loyalty of those who were heroes in the sky and on earth, about the time of immeasurable trials that fell on their short but bright lives. A woman who was a dream and true love of the Soviet Union.
Inspiring film novel from screenwriter and director Sergey Snezhkin (“Bury Me Behind the Plinth”, “White Guard”, “Brezhnev”), equipped with 64 color photos from the filming.
